Crystallized Intelligence
The ability to use learned knowledge and experience.
Fluid Intelligence
The skill of logically addressing and resolving challenges in unfamiliar scenarios without the aid of existing knowledge.
Adult Years
This phase of human life follows adolescence and spans the period from the early 20s to old age, characterized by mature cognitive, emotional, and social development.
Menopause
The period in a woman's life, typically occurring between 45 and 55, when she stops menstruating.
